Position Summary

We are seeking an Engineer - MLOps & Scientific Platforms - Data Foundry to operationalize Data Foundry’s scientific tools and analytical methods into actionable prototypes, building ML deployment pipelines, model serving infrastructure, API layers, and observability guardrails.

Responsibilities
  • Build and maintain end-to-end ML deployment pipelines (experiment tracking, model versioning via MLflow/W&B, containerized serving, automated retraining triggers).
  • Develop model registry and feature engineering pipelines for computational scientist access.
  • Implement monitoring/alerting for data pipelines, APIs, ML models, and agentic systems; ensure reliability and performance.
  • Build dashboards/metrics (pipeline execution, API latency, token usage, prediction quality, system health).
  • Establish structured logging and tracing for debugging and performance optimization.
  • Deploy predictive/analytical methods with versioning, structured error handling, and response-time guarantees; product ionize via partnerships.
  • Build serving for synchronous and asynchronous/batch agent workloads.
  • Define API contracts, documentation standards, and testing frameworks for robust, consumable scientific tools.
  • Build/operate cloud-native serving infrastructure (AWS/Azure/GCP), using containers, Kubernetes, and IaC.
  • Develop CI/CD for ML models (validation, A/B testing, canary, rollback).
  • Integrate model serving with versioned, properly formatted training/inference data.
  • Partner to expose tools via REST APIs and MCP-compatible endpoints; collaborate on latency/throughput and graceful degradation.
